Unlike static educational games, Explorer software utilized the LeapPad’s hardware—including the —to create an immersive experience. For example, in titles like creativity games , children didn't just look at pictures; they drew, animated, and voiced their own characters. This multisensory approach catered to different learning styles, ensuring that visual, kinesthetic, and auditory learners remained engaged. 2. The Explorer software for LeapPad succeeded because it treated children as active participants rather than passive observers. By combining high-quality animation with rigorous pedagogical standards, it proved that handheld technology could be a powerful supplement to classroom education, making the process of discovery both fun and functional.
